Expression of the Escherichia coli ftsZ gene: trials and tribulations of gene fusion studies.

The ftsZ gene of Escherichia coli, which codes for an essential cell division protein, is subjected to multiple regulation, as shown in part with studies using an ftsZ::lacZ operon fusion located on phage lambda JFL100.
